Buying Guide: Key Considerations For Lightweight Ladies Golf Bags
- Weight Vs. Capacity: Balance the bag’s weight with the number of clubs you typically carry. For half-sets or Par 3 courses, aim for bags around 3.5–4.0 pounds with 4–7 dividers.
- Dividers And Club Organization: Full-length or partial-length dividers help prevent club tangling and protect shafts. More dividers can improve accessibility.
- Straps And Carry Comfort: Dual-strap systems with padding and ergonomic back support reduce fatigue. Consider bags with lumbar support or breathable panels for longer rounds.
- Weather Resistance: Look for water-repellent or waterproof fabrics and protective features like rain hoods to shield gear in unexpected conditions.
- Storage Pockets: Ample pockets for valuables, water bottles, and accessories enhance on-course convenience. Cooler pockets are a bonus for hydration during heat.
- Durability And Materials: Durable shells (e.g., 900D fabrics) resist wear and tear. Reinforced bases help with stand stability on uneven terrain.
- Size And Fit: Ensure the bag’s height and strap length suit your torso, swing style, and preferred method of transport (walk vs. cart).
- Price And Warranty: Compare warranties and customer reviews to assess long-term value and replacement policies.
